How to bid on event management software for NATO's HQ SACT
What HQ SACT is buying and why it matters
Headquarters, Supreme Allied Commander Transformation (HQ SACT) is seeking a Commercial-Off-The-Shelf (COTS) event management software platform. This system will support the planning, registration, and management of HQ SACT conferences and events.
The platform needs to handle various functions including attendee registration, engagement tools, mobile and web access, on-site check-in, abstract management, payment processing, reporting, and administrative controls. This is an opportunity for technology firms to provide an enterprise solution to a NATO command.
Key dates and what happens at the deadline
Prospective bidders must submit any requests for clarification in writing by August 31, 2026. These requests should be sent via email to all Contracting Officers listed in the Request for Proposal (RFP).
Proposals are due to HQ SACT no later than September 17, 2026, at 9:00 AM ET. Proposals must be submitted electronically; no hard copy proposals will be accepted, and no bids will be accepted after this deadline.
Who this opportunity suits
This opportunity is suitable for technology companies that specialize in commercial event management software. Firms with proven experience in providing comprehensive, secure, and auditable solutions for large-scale event planning, registration, and attendee management will be well-suited.
The requirement emphasizes continuity of service and the ability to sustain current operational uses, including mobile/web hubs, abstract management, and e-commerce gateways.
